Join the Pensacola Children’s Chorus at Christmas on the Coast! Reserve your seats for this cherished annual tradition, voted Best Annual Event for Inweekly's Best of the Coast.
When: December 12–14, 2025Where: Pensacola Saenger TheatreTime: Friday at 7:30 p.m. | Saturday & Sunday at 2:30 p.m.
Christmas on the Coast promises an unforgettable celebration filled with heartwarming music, stunning visuals and joyful surprises for audiences of all ages. This year’s concert is going to the dogs, cats—and even hippopotamuseses! Enjoy a delightful collection of songs celebrating animals at Christmastime, guaranteed to charm both children and adults alike.
In anticipation of PCC’s upcoming return to Carnegie Hall, experience the wonder of Christmas in New York, complete with a bustling city street scene brimming with holiday energy and magic. Journey across the globe to discover how Christmas is celebrated throughout the continent of Africa, featuring vibrant percussion, infectious rhythms and spirited dance. Then, look to the heavens as the skies open to reveal this year’s Nativity of Angels, a breathtaking portrayal of the heavenly hosts in song.
What’s Christmas without a little Whoville cheer? Join the Whos for a whimsical Who-bilation, with a special visit from the Grinch himself. And no holiday adventure would be complete without a trip aboard the Polar Express! Climb aboard for a magical ride to the North Pole, where the spirit of Christmas shines brightest (for those who still hear the bells). Embrace the joy of homecoming as the chorus celebrates the warmth of friends and family gathered together for the holidays—a heartfelt reminder of what makes this season so special.

Feeding the Community with the Agape Helpers at St. Paul Luthern Church - A Food Ministry
St. Paul Lutheran Church in Pensacola is providing a drive-through meal giveaway on Tuesday, December 16th from 4:00 p.m. to 5:30 p.m. at 4600 N Ninth Avenue, while supplies last. Under the covered portico (rain or shine).
Menu: Meals are both fresh and frozen, served with a side of bread. Gumbo & Rice, Ham & Bean Soup, Hearty Vegtable & Barley Soup. MREs are available if you don't have the means to reheat.

Join us for new activities December 22, 23, and 26 to celebrate the season! The museum is open from 10 a.m. to 3 p.m. each day with Winter Workshop activities starting at 10:30 a.m. All activities included with general admission pricing; planetarium shows include an additional fee. Military discounts available. Planetarium show tickets can be purchased at our front desk during your visit.
-Winter Workshops from 10:30-12:30-Planetarium shows at 11:30 & 2:00-Creature Feature at 1:00 -sciPad games from 1:30-3:00
For a full schedule of each day’s activities, please visit ecscience.org/eventsPlease note, the center is closed December 24 and 25.
